That's sort of my suggestion except I suggested adding a new variable
(PREFER_PILLOW?) that we can test for and only have one dependency.

We have the options framework for this kind of choices, please use it.

I thought that the options framework was for specific packages. This is meant to be a more global option. We can't add it to Pillow or imaging because it controls which of those we depend on in the first place. We could add it to reportlab but if they want it for that I would think that they wanted it for anything that uses it.

Maybe imaging needs to be a meta package that has the option to depend on Pillow (default) or imaging_old. Then we can simply depend on imaging in other packages.
